I would avoid the 333 like a plague. I had purchased mine from a dealer (demo unit). The caps blew 5 years later, sent it back to Madrigal and they got it fixed under warranty. Only had to pay shipping to send it to Madrigal. ($200 +/-). 3 years later, the caps belw again. I spoke to the tech guy at Harmon, he told me that he checked the history on this unit and apparently it had two cap replacements. The first time was sent in by the dealer. Since it was out of warranty, it cost me over $1300!

It did sound better after the cap replacement, but I traded it in for a brand new Pass X350.5. I would never want to live with the fear that the caps would blow any time.
